Не удается загрузить сайт с фунтом в URL с помощью WinHttpRequest - PullRequest
0 голосов
/ 21 февраля 2019
path := "https://test.com/#query=" + target
formMethod := "GET"
fromData := ""

HttpObj := ComObjCreate("WinHttp.WinHttpRequest.5.1")
HttpObj.Open(formMethod,path)
HttpObj.Send(fromData)

Я пытаюсь зайти на сайт с # в URL.Тем не менее, веб-сайт, который я получаю, это один без #, поэтому просто https://test.com/query=... Я попробовал% 23 вместо #, но он игнорируется так же, как и #.Есть ли простой способ это исправить?Переменная верна, но доступный URL неверен.

1 Ответ

0 голосов
/ 21 февраля 2019

На мой комментарий, один из них должен работать:

path := "https://test.com/`#query=" + target

или

path := "https://test.com/{#}query=" + target

Но дайте нам знать.,.

...